Who is Chuma Okeke?

Before we get into the nitty-gritty of Chuma Okeke's stats, let's get to know him a bit better. Chuma Okeke is a Nigerian-American professional basketball player who currently plays for the Orlando Magic in the NBA. Born on August 18, 1998, Okeke showed promising potential early in his basketball career. He played college basketball for the Auburn Tigers, where his skills and athleticism quickly caught the attention of NBA scouts. Standing at 6 feet 8 inches, Okeke primarily plays as a forward, bringing a versatile skill set to the court. Known for his defensive prowess, shooting ability, and overall basketball IQ, Okeke has become an integral part of the Magic's roster. His journey to the NBA wasn't without its challenges, including an ACL injury that sidelined him during his draft year, but his resilience and determination have made him a fan favorite. Early Life and College Career

Chuma Okeke's basketball journey began long before he entered the NBA. His early life was marked by a strong passion for the game, which he honed through countless hours of practice and dedication. Growing up, he demonstrated exceptional athleticism and a keen understanding of basketball fundamentals, setting the stage for his future success. His high school career was nothing short of impressive, earning him recognition as one of the top prospects in his class. However, it was during his time at Auburn University that Okeke truly began to shine. Playing for the Auburn Tigers, he quickly established himself as a key player, showcasing his versatility and impact on both ends of the court. As a sophomore, Chuma Okeke's stats began to reflect his growing importance to the team. He averaged significant minutes, contributing consistently in scoring, rebounding, and defense. One of the highlights of his college career was Auburn's impressive run in the NCAA Tournament, where Okeke played a pivotal role in their success. Unfortunately, his promising season was cut short by an ACL injury during the Sweet Sixteen game. Despite the injury, Okeke's performance and potential had already made a lasting impression on NBA scouts. His decision to enter the NBA draft was met with widespread support, as many believed he had the talent and work ethic to succeed at the next level.
